If you don’t get your furnace inspected regularly, simple issues — like dirty filters or worn-out components — can turn into expensive repairs. When you have a professional handle furnace service in Kelowna, it typically includes cleaning, making safety checks, and calibrating the system—so that everything runs efficiently, especially in cold-weather months! This preventive action can reduce energy use and save you money on utility bills while helping to keep your home comfortable.

 

Improved indoor air quality is another key benefit of keeping your system well-maintained. Dust, allergies and mould can accumulate in your HVAC system, recirculating into the airflow of your home. However, a service technician is able to identify and correct such problems early, as part of a regular Kelowna Furnace Service, which in turn, can mean healthier air for your family.

 

Additionally, you may need evidence of yearly maintenance in order to claim under your warranty from most manufacturers. If you skip service, that could also void the warranty and put all repair bills in your lap.
